Skip to content

Commit 907a026

Browse files
authored
chore(ci): fix merge problem (#139)
1 parent 3b7d020 commit 907a026

File tree

3 files changed

+42
-40
lines changed

3 files changed

+42
-40
lines changed

.github/workflows/.deployer-db.yml

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-97,7 +97,6 @@ jobs:
9797
oc_token: ${{ secrets.oc_token }}
9898
oc_server: ${{ inputs.oc_server }}
9999
repository: bcgov/quickstart-openshift-helpers
100-
ref: chore/crunchyWorkflow
101100
triggers: ${{ inputs.triggers }}
102101
commands: |
103102
echo 'Deploying crunchy helm chart'

.github/workflows/.deployer.yml

Lines changed: 31 additions & 31 deletions
Original file line numberDiff line numberDiff line change
@@ -150,37 +150,37 @@ jobs:
150150
helm uninstall ${{ steps.vars.outputs.release }}
151151
fi
152152
153-
- name: Deploy Helm chart
154-
id: deploy
155-
uses: bcgov/action-oc-runner@v1.2.0
156-
with:
157-
oc_namespace: ${{ secrets.oc_namespace }}
158-
oc_token: ${{ secrets.oc_token }}
159-
oc_server: ${{ inputs.oc_server }}
160-
triggers: ${{ inputs.triggers }}
161-
commands: |
162-
# Package Helm chart
163-
cd ${{ inputs.directory }}
164-
sed -i 's/^name:.*/name: ${{ github.event.repository.name }}/' Chart.yaml
165-
helm package -u . --app-version="tag-${{ steps.vars.outputs.tag }}_run-${{ github.run_number }}" \
166-
--version=${{ steps.pr.outputs.pr || steps.vars.outputs.version }}
167-
168-
# Helm upgrade/rollout
169-
helm upgrade \
170-
--set-string global.repository=${{ github.repository }} \
171-
--set-string global.tag=${{ steps.vars.outputs.tag }} \
172-
${{ inputs.params }} \
173-
--install --wait ${{ inputs.atomic == 'true' && '--atomic' || ''}} \
174-
${{ steps.vars.outputs.release }} \
175-
--timeout ${{ inputs.timeout-minutes }}m \
176-
--values ${{ inputs.values }} \
177-
./${{ github.event.repository.name }}-${{ steps.pr.outputs.pr || steps.vars.outputs.version }}.tgz
178-
179-
# Helm release history
180-
helm history ${{ steps.vars.outputs.release }}
181-
182-
# Completed pod cleanup
183-
oc delete po --field-selector=status.phase==Succeeded || true
153+
# - name: Deploy Helm chart
154+
# id: deploy
155+
# uses: bcgov/action-oc-runner@v1.2.0
156+
# with:
157+
# oc_namespace: ${{ secrets.oc_namespace }}
158+
# oc_token: ${{ secrets.oc_token }}
159+
# oc_server: ${{ inputs.oc_server }}
160+
# triggers: ${{ inputs.triggers }}
161+
# commands: |
162+
# # Package Helm chart
163+
# cd ${{ inputs.directory }}
164+
# sed -i 's/^name:.*/name: ${{ github.event.repository.name }}/' Chart.yaml
165+
# helm package -u . --app-version="tag-${{ steps.vars.outputs.tag }}_run-${{ github.run_number }}" \
166+
# --version=${{ steps.pr.outputs.pr || steps.vars.outputs.version }}
167+
168+
# # Helm upgrade/rollout
169+
# helm upgrade \
170+
# --set-string global.repository=${{ github.repository }} \
171+
# --set-string global.tag=${{ steps.vars.outputs.tag }} \
172+
# ${{ inputs.params }} \
173+
# --install --wait ${{ inputs.atomic == 'true' && '--atomic' || ''}} \
174+
# ${{ steps.vars.outputs.release }} \
175+
# --timeout ${{ inputs.timeout-minutes }}m \
176+
# --values ${{ inputs.values }} \
177+
# ./${{ github.event.repository.name }}-${{ steps.pr.outputs.pr || steps.vars.outputs.version }}.tgz
178+
179+
# # Helm release history
180+
# helm history ${{ steps.vars.outputs.release }}
181+
182+
# # Completed pod cleanup
183+
# oc delete po --field-selector=status.phase==Succeeded || true
184184

185185
promote:
186186
name: Promote Images

.github/workflows/pr-open.yml

Lines changed: 11 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-58,7 +58,7 @@ jobs:
5858
promote_images: backend frontend migrations
5959
promote_tags: pr
6060

61-
cert_generation: # testing, will be deleted
61+
csr-generator: # testing, will be deleted
6262
name: Certificate Generation
6363
uses: ./.github/workflows/csr-generator.yml
6464
secrets:
@@ -70,14 +70,17 @@ jobs:
7070

7171
results:
7272
name: Results
73-
needs: [deploys, schema-spy, validate]
73+
needs: [builds, csr-generator, deploys, schema-spy, validate]
7474
runs-on: ubuntu-24.04
7575
steps:
76+
- if: contains(needs.*.result, 'failure')||contains(needs.*.result, 'canceled')
77+
run: echo "At least one job has failed." && exit 1
78+
7679
- if: needs.deploys.outputs.triggered == 'true'
77-
run: echo "Success!"
80+
run: echo "Deploy triggered successfully!"
7881

79-
- if: needs.deploys.outputs.triggered != 'true'
80-
run: |
81-
# Handle fail
82-
echo "needs.deploys == ${{ toJson(needs.deploys) }}"
83-
exit 1
82+
# - if: needs.deploys.outputs.triggered != 'true'
83+
# run: |
84+
# # Handle fail
85+
# echo "needs.deploys == ${{ toJson(needs.deploys) }}"
86+
# exit 1

0 commit comments

Comments
 (0)